About the role

YOUR MISSION:

We are looking for a highly motivated Senior Finance Transformation & Systems Manager to join our team and help drive operational excellence across our global finance function. This role will focus on streamlining processes, implementing automation, and building scalable systems and analytics that empower all finance teams to operate more efficiently and make data-driven decisions.

 

IN THIS ROLE YOU WILL:

Finance Systems Strategy & Roadmap

  • Collaborate with Finance (Accounting, FP&A, Treasury) and cross-functional stakeholders (RevOps, BusOps, Data, Engineering, etc.) to develop and maintain the strategic roadmap for Finance systems, identifying high-impact opportunities for automation, scalability, and innovation.

  • Define and track OKRs for finance systems projects, ensuring alignment with organizational goals and measuring success through outcomes and performance improvements.

  • Evaluate new tools, modules, and system capabilities to support growing operational complexity and future business needs.

Process Improvement & Automation

  • Analyze existing Finance workflows to identify inefficiencies, redundancies, and manual pain points.

  • Propose and support implementation of automation solutions to optimize processes across Revenue, Accounting, FP&A, AP/AR, Procurement, and more.

  • Partner with technical teams to ensure scalable, well-integrated solutions that meet both user and compliance needs.

Analytics & Reporting Enablement

  • Drive the development of standardized, cross-functional reporting through tools like Tableau to support real-time, data-driven decision-making.

  • Work with internal analytics and data teams to centralize finance data and improve data integrity and accessibility.

Cross-Functional Collaboration

  • Serve as a key liaison between Finance, IT, Sales Systems, RevOps, and HRIS to coordinate systems projects, ensure clear communication, and deliver projects on time.

  • Translate business requirements into clear system specifications and ensure finance teams are enabled through proper training and documentation.

AI & Innovation

  • Contribute to embedding AI and machine learning tools into finance workflows where relevant, particularly in repetitive tasks or analytics-heavy functions.

 

WHAT YOU BRING TO THE TABLE:

  • Minimum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, Business Administration, Business Informatics, or any other related field. An MBA or relevant professional certification (e.g., CPA, CFA, WP/StB) is preferred but not a must.
  • Minimum of 4+ years of experience in Finance or Inhouse Consulting or Data/Engineering, with a focus on financial systems, process improvement, and transformation.
  • Prior experience in supporting fast growing scale-ups to achieve  
  • Strong understanding of financial systems and processes especially Accounting, with experience in implementing new systems and processes.
  • Demonstrated experience in defining strategic roadmaps or OKRs, particularly for ERP/finance systems
  • Familiarity with NetSuite or similar ERP systems; experience with implementation or module optimization is a plus
  • Proficient in BI/analytics tools like Tableau, Looker, or Power BI
  • Excellent project management and cross-functional coordination skills
  • Strong understanding of finance processes (Order-to-Cash, Procure-to-Pay, Record-to-Report)
  • Experience working in tech/SaaS, high-growth, or matrixed environments is a plus
